Overview

Alverno College, located in Milwaukee, Wisconsin, was founded in 1887. It is a Catholic women's liberal arts college that enrolls male and female graduate students. The campus is 47 acres, with small classes and a student-teacher ratio of about 8:1. It features an "8 Abilities" curriculum and narrative evaluation, without traditional grades, emphasizing internships and career preparation. The school has about 1,600 students and is widely committed to diversity, inclusion and social equity education.
